The phrase "build it, and they will come" rings truer than ever with Minecraft, the survival-based sandbox RPG that has now been bought more than million times since its release in In it, you can construct your own worlds using resources you find in the wild, or discover existing ones created by other players online.

In Minecraft, you can either limit yourself to the numerous tools and blocks offered by the developer, Mojang, or you can install mods to truly capitalize on your investment. Nvidia announced that its reinforced RTX 30 series GPUs are getting mobile versions inside the latest suite of gaming laptops. They aren't too far away either, as models are expected to hit the shelves on February 1, so the best gaming laptops could be getting even better.

That's only one side of the story, however, as the new lineup of Nvidia RTX laptops will benefit from 4th generation Max-Q technology for more efficient performance. New features include a CPU optimizer, which can divert power from the chipset to the graphics processor and vice versa, as well as providing far better battery lifespans when in use through Battery Boost. Nvidia has stated that the graphics processor can achieve above FPS at Ultra settings in p, however, with no official benchmarks released yet, those figures remain ambiguous.
